Shoppers seeking a great deal on “high-end” cosmetics wound up with far more than they bargained for. According to multiple sources a raid by the Los Angeles Police Department uncovered bootleg make-up that contained bacteria as well as trace amounts of animal feces and urine.

The raid involved 21 locations in Los Angeles’ fashion district and resulted in $700,000 in counterfeit cosmetics. So how did animal poo and urine wind up in the fake make-up? According to Detective Rick Ishitani, it’s likely the result of the impostor make-up being stirred up in someone’s unsanitary garage or bathroom.

Kim Kardashian West Tweeted about the make-up bust after her sister, Kylie’s, lip stick (the fake stuff of course), turned up in the products that were confiscated:

Counterfeit Kylie lip kits seized in LAPD raid test positive for feces SO GROSS! Never buy counterfeit products!
